B1 Tryouts in the USA

And since our coaches were in Fort Myers, Florida for the B1 Camp, we couldn’t miss the opportunity to see the talent performing Tryouts. So, our B1 Coaches carried out some trials in order to prepare for the upcoming season. In fact, about more than 100 players were expected to attend these trials to try and get a spot in the B1 Academy USA.

As expected, the number of talented youngsters that came to the tryouts was significant. It was planned to happen between Monday 2nd and Wednesday 4th but due to heavy rain and lightning warning, the B1 Coaches tried to squeeze most of the trial process on Monday. The players that were attending the tryouts were between 9 and 17 years old and both Boys and Girls.

Moreover, all the players were separated by categories and were challenged with different types of exercises. For over two hours, the players went through passing drills, some rondos, specific possession, and position exercises that would challenge both their physical and psychological abilities. 

At the end of the tryouts, the coaches divided the groups in order to have short matches where they could see the development and qualities of each of the players.

Each local B1 Coach trained their respective category while Marc Fortuny and Eric Bertran (B1 Spain) were supervising each station one by one. More than that, they were analyzing and observing each player and creating an evaluation that would then be compared with the evaluation of all the other Coaches.

Indeed, at the end of the day, all the Coaches reunited and compared notes on the players that stood out during the entire trial. An assessment of all the players was then done, and all the B1 Coaches agreed on a set of players that were of interest to the Academy.

Even though the trials will still go on in the coming weeks without the Spanish Coaches, it is always interesting when they are able to attend such practices. They were able to bring the Spanish B1 Methodology and guide the players to try and make a direct and indirect impact.
